I understand that the project referred to by the Deputy in the question relates to an application submitted under the Enterprise Ireland Regional Enterprise Development Fund 2017-2020 (REDF).

The €60m REDF is aimed at accelerating economic recovery in every part of the country by delivering on the potential of local and regional enterprise strengths.

The first call, launched in 2017, funded projects with a total of €30.5m in grant support. The second competitive call, launched in April, closed on 28 June this year will allocate the remainder of the €60m, subject to eligibility and assessment. Full details on how applications are assessed have been published on Enterprise Ireland’s website.

I expect the decisions on the applications received arising from the competitive process to be announced later this year and since the process is ongoing, it would not be appropriate for me to comment further on the process or in respect of any individual application at this time.
